stm32压缩算法代码实现
时间: 2023-10-16 18:10:00 浏览: 205
对于STM32压缩算法的实现,我找到了两个相关的引用。首先,引用\[1\]是关于SM3哈希算法的实现,它是一种哈希算法而不是压缩算法。SM3算法是中国国家密码管理局发布的一种密码杂凑算法,用于数据完整性校验和数字签名等应用。该引用提供了SM3算法的头文件和计算函数的定义。
其次,引用\[3\]是关于MIRACL库的头文件mirdef.h的定义,该库是用于多精度整数运算的库。虽然这个引用没有直接提到压缩算法,但它可能与压缩算法的实现有关,因为压缩算法通常涉及到大量的位操作和多精度整数运算。
综上所述,如果你想在STM32上实现压缩算法,你可以参考这两个引用。首先,你可以使用SM3算法来计算数据的哈希值,以确保数据的完整性。然后,你可以使用MIRACL库来进行位操作和多精度整数运算,以实现压缩算法的相关功能。具体的压缩算法实现取决于你选择的具体算法,这些引用可以作为你开始实现的起点。
#### 引用[.reference_title]
- *1* *3* [STM32上可用的的SM 2 3 4国密算法](https://blog.csdn.net/weixin_44522056/article/details/106466599)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
- *2* [STM32单片机使用KNN算法实现鸢尾花分类](https://blog.csdn.net/wanglong3713/article/details/120929146)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
阅读全文